E-Day’s Open Beta Could Create the Wrong First Impression

Gears of War: E-Day is one of the biggest fall releases on the calendar, and its Open Beta putting the spotlight on multiplayer and co-op might actually be the wrong move. It’s now been two years since Gears of War: E-Day was revealed, and from the start, it was clear that the campaign story was going to be the central focus. Marcus and Dom are back in action, and fans will get to see a much different side to these two beloved characters. E-Day serves as a prequel for the entire series, so the story has to stick a difficult landing.

The Gears of War: E-Day Open Beta could throw a wrench in the excitement that has been building for two years, though. Putting the focus on multiplayer and co-op is still pretty exciting, but it’s a strange move. In some ways, it feels as though The Coalition is completely going against the marketing that it’s focused so hard on leading up to this moment. If Gears of War: E-Day‘s Open Beta is poorly received, then it could disrupt the game’s launch in a huge way.

Gears of War: E-Day’s Campaign Has Been Its Most Compelling Feature, So Its Multiplayer and Co-Op Really Needs to Impress

On the one hand, I get why The Coalition and Xbox opted for an Open Beta centered around Gears of War: E-Day‘s multiplayer aspects. Once players are finished with the main campaign, the multiplayer and co-op are going to be the things that offer longevity. The campaign will draw people in, but the multiplayer will convince them to stick around after Marc and Dom’s journey has come to an end. Gears of War has a long history of offering both a great main story and strong multiplayer, so The Coalition had to put the latter front and center eventually.

However, Gears of War: E-Day‘s campaign is what a lot of longtime fans are hoping to see. Granted, I’m super excited to try out the multiplayer modes that have been confirmed, but they have to prove that making them the Open Beta focus was the right choice. That might turn out to be easier said than done. Even though multiplayer is nothing new to the franchise, Gears of War‘s story remains the heart of the overall series, and multiplayer modes that don’t satisfy Open Beta participants might be enough to convince some people (particularly newcomers) that the story isn’t worth looking into once October rolls around.

Here’s What to Expect From Gears of War: E-Day’s Beta

  • Weekend 1: August 6 – 10 (Early Access for Pre-Orders and Game Pass subscribers)
  • Weekend 2: August 13 – August 17 (Open to all)
  • Horde Siege (PvE)
  • 4v4 Versus (PvP)

Even those who didn’t pre-order Gears of War: E-Day or haven’t subscribed to Game Pass will eventually get to jump in and check out the Beta. So, it’s good that the Beta period is making a serious attempt to reach as many Xbox players as possible, but getting a taste of the campaign would have potentially been a stronger way to get the attention of gamers who aren’t as familiar with Gears of War‘s lore as veteran fans. It’s very likely that this Beta is going to be a few gamers’ first times ever playing a Gears of War game, and multiplayer isn’t exactly the best starting point for such a long-running story.

It’s impossible to predict this early on if the Beta weekends will hurt Gears of War: E-Day‘s launch or not, but I hope that isn’t the case. Even though the campaign is excluded from the Beta period, it at least makes it sound like The Coalition is incredibly confident in the quality of the game’s multiplayer modes. Gears of War has done multiplayer really well in the past, but E-Day hopefully features multiplayer gameplay that makes zero campaign spotlight worth it.

Gears of War: E-Day Has a Lot More Riding on It Than Just Its Own Franchise

There were high expectations surrounding Gears of War: E-Day anyway, but the stakes have been raised in a big way over the past few months. Ever since Asha Sharma took Phil Spencer’s place as Xbox CEO, the company has seen some serious changes. It’s been a mixed bag, with one of the most positive shake-ups being a Game Pass Ultimate price cut, while one of the most controversial decisions has been mass layoffs.

Asha Sharma has also made it clear that Xbox’s goal moving forward will be to focus on the brand’s most popular franchises, like Halo, Gears of War, and games made by Bethesda. That’s exciting, but it also puts E-Day in a tough situation. If Halo: Campaign Evolved was an appetizer of what to expect in Xbox’s future, then Gears of War: E-Day is going to be the main course. Yes, the game was in development way before Sharma took over the CEO role, but her emphasis on Xbox’s most well-known games now puts an even bigger spotlight on Gears of War: E-Day than there already was.

Instead of just showcasing multiplayer content, featuring at least the first 30 minutes to an hour of campaign-focused Gears of War: E-Day gameplay would have offered the best of both worlds. This could have shown players a more complete picture of what to expect from the game at launch. It’s difficult, because I completely understand any desire on The Coalition’s part to keep the campaign as much of a surprise as possible, but multiplayer-only simply isn’t offering the full story.

There are now two weeks of Beta ahead, and it’s going to be incredibly interesting to see what the player feedback is like. Horde Siege and the 4v4 Versus modes are going to bring two different takes on multiplayer to participants, and they hopefully hit the mark. The return of a mainline Gears of War story after seven years is a big deal, and I’m crossing my fingers that the multiplayer Beta gets gamers even more excited about the campaign instead of pushing them away.
